Creatine is a crucial organic compound naturally produced in the body and obtained through diet, primarily from animal products. It plays a vital role in the production of adenosine triphosphate (ATP), the primary energy molecule in cells, particularly in muscle tissue. For athletes and fitness enthusiasts, maximizing creatine stores is often a priority, leading to careful consideration of dietary sources. So, is duck high in creatine?

Duck meat provides a moderate amount of creatine, generally comparable to other poultry like chicken and turkey, but not as high as red meats or certain fish.

Creatine Content in Duck vs. Other Meats

While red meats like beef and pork are often cited as the richest natural sources of creatine, poultry also contributes to dietary intake. Duck meat, often considered a 'red' poultry due to its higher myoglobin content compared to chicken breast, has a respectable creatine level.

Creatine Comparison Table (per 1kg raw meat)

To understand where duck stands, consider the approximate creatine content of various raw meats:

Food (Raw) Approximate Creatine Content (grams per kg)
Herring 6.5 - 10
Pork 5.0
Beef 4.5
Tuna / Salmon 4.5
Turkey 4.0
Duck 3.45 - 3.79
Chicken 3.5

As the table illustrates, duck meat contains less creatine per kilogram than beef, pork, and several types of fish. However, it is very similar to chicken and turkey.

Nutritional Profile of Duck Meat

Beyond creatine, duck meat offers a rich nutritional profile that makes it a valuable addition to a balanced diet. Duck is an excellent source of high-quality protein, providing essential amino acids necessary for muscle building and repair.

Key Nutrients in Duck Meat (per 100g cooked)

  • Protein: Approximately 19-27 grams, depending on whether the skin is included and the cooking method.
  • Iron: A good source of iron (about 2.7mg per 100g), which is essential for oxygen transport in the blood.
  • B Vitamins: Rich in B vitamins, including Niacin (B3), Riboflavin (B2), Thiamine (B1), and Vitamin B12, which are vital for energy metabolism and nerve function.
  • Selenium: An important mineral that acts as an antioxidant and supports immune function.
  • Fats: Duck meat is often perceived as fatty, but farm-raised Pekin duck can be leaner than some cuts of beef or pork, especially if the skin is removed during or after cooking. Duck fat is also higher in beneficial monounsaturated and polyunsaturated fats compared to many animal fats.

Maximizing Dietary Creatine Intake

For individuals aiming to increase muscle creatine stores significantly, relying solely on dietary sources, including duck, is generally not sufficient to reach saturation levels typically achieved with supplementation (e.g., 3-5 grams per day). A 100-gram serving of duck provides only about 0.3 to 0.4 grams of creatine, meaning you would need to consume several kilograms daily to match supplement doses.

Practical Dietary Tips

  • Variety is Key: Combine duck with other creatine-rich foods like beef, pork, and fish throughout the week.
  • Cooking Methods: Be aware that cooking meat can degrade some creatine, converting it to creatinine. To maximize retention, avoid overcooking meats at very high temperatures for long periods.
  • Consider Supplementation: For those with high performance goals or who avoid red meat, creatine monohydrate supplementation remains the most efficient method to saturate muscle stores.
